Installation and Configuration 5-7 Ethernet Cluster Interconnect Adapters For a non-redundant Ethernet cluster interconnect, install one single-port or dual-port Ethernet adapter into each cluster node. For a redundant Ethernet cluster interconnect, install two single-port or two dual-port Ethernet adapters into each cluster node. For recommended dual-port and single-port Ethernet adapters, see the Compaq Parallel Database Cluster Model PDC/O1000 Certification Matrix for Windows 2000 at www.compaq.com/solutions/enterprise/ha-pdc.html If you need specific instructions on how to install an Ethernet adapter, refer to the documentation of the Ethernet adapter you are installing or refer to the user guide of the ProLiant server you are using. Refer to the section "Cabling the Ethernet Cluster Interconnect" for more information about building an Ethernet cluster interconnect. Installing the Client LAN Adapters Unlike other clustering solutions, the PDC/O1000 does not allow transmission of intra-cluster communication across the client LAN. All such communication must be sent over the cluster interconnect. Install a NIC into each cluster node for the client LAN. Configuration of the client LAN is defined by site requirements. To avoid a single point of failure in the cluster, install a redundant client LAN. If you need specific instructions on how to install an adapter, refer to the documentation for the adapter you are installing or refer to the user guide of the ProLiant server you are using.
